WHAT WE NEED

The QA Analyst is responsible for performing analytical testing using established methodologies in support of finished goods, in-process items and equipment swabbing to ensure all products are in compliance with food safety and quality specifications. The QA Analyst will utilize approved laboratory techniques and perform complex calculations to ensure accurate results are delivered in a timely manner.

WHAT YOU WILL DO

  • Performs Pre-Operational Inspections
  • Performs perfect package checks on applicable productions lines and reports any issues to QA management
  • Verifies food safety preventive controls are in place and operating properly
  • Supports and educates team members on food safety responsibilities and good manufacturing procedures
  • Conducts data analysis to identify trends and patterns. Leads continuous improvement efforts and projects
  • Performs microbiological swabs as needed
  • Places all non-conforming products on hold, troubleshoots and works with leadership to investigate, determine root cause, and identify non-conforming product range
  • Demonstrates comprehensive knowledge of production lines and process flows to troubleshoot production issues with appropriate parties to minimize downtime
  • Identifies areas to reduce waste, rework, and other inefficiencies with a focus on continuous process improvement
  • Performs Internal Audits of facility, process and programs
  • Acts as a backup to Quality Technicians as needed
WHAT YOU WILL NEED TO BE SUCCESSFUL
  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ED) is required .
  • 3-5 years of manufacturing quality assurance experience in a highly regulated environment such as food or pharmaceutical manufacturing is strongly preferred.
  • HAACP training strongly preferred.
  • Ability to speak effectively with groups of employees throughout the organization as this position requires routinely writing reports & corresponding to all levels of plant personnel.
  • Ability to stand for extended period of time
  • Ability to lift and/or move up to 50 pounds at a time without aid.
  • Due to SQF regulations, all employees must be able to fluently read, write, and converse in the English language.
